Artykuł przedstawia główne założenia aukcji kombinatorycznej. Umieszczono w nim opis modelu matematycznego dla aukcji kombinatorycznej wielu jednostek wielu towarów. Przedstawiono rozwiązanie problemu w CHIP'ie za pomocą programowania ograniczeniowego w logice. Rozwiązanie to zilustrowano na konkretnym przykładzie oraz omówiono otrzymane wyniki. Autor zwraca uwagę na zagadnienia ograniczeń występujących w aukcjach kombinatorycznych, a w szczególności ograniczeń komplementarnych i substytucyjnych.
A combinatorial auction problem is formulated and solved using constraint logic programming in CHIP. Building of own declarative application, pointing out the optimum combination of bids in multi-unit combinatorial auction has been discused in detail. The received results were introduced the concrete example of auction, and talked over
Przedstawiono sformułowanie problemu konfiguracji zespołu pracowników. Zaprezentowano rozwiązanie tego problemu za pomocą programowania ograniczeniowego w logice, zaimplementowanego w języku CHIP. Przedyskutowano możliwość wprowadzenia dodatkowych ograniczeń.
The paper starts with a formulation of a team management problem. Next, the problem is solved using constraint logic programming implemented in CHIP. Obtained results were interpreted.
W artykule przedstawiono dwa programy do rozwiązywania MDMGVRP, problemu opisanego w artykule [1]. Artykuł niniejszy zawiera opis programu, krótko scharakteryzowane różnice pomiędzy dwoma użytymi narzędziami: CHIP'em oraz GNU Prologiem. Na koniec zamieszczono przykład danych i rozwiązania.
The paper presents two CLP programs solving MDMGVRP, described in the paper [1]. The two programs are in CHIP and GNU Prolog. The programs are compared and their main differences highlighted. Finally, they are both applied to a representative MDMGVRP problem.
W artykule krótko scharakteryzowano problem marszrutyzacji pojazdów (ang. VRP), następnie sformułowano nowy wariant problemu: problem marszrutyzacji pojazdów z wieloma magazynami i wieloma asortymentami (MDMGVRP). Wiele odmian VRP stanowi szczególny przypadek MDMGVRP. Publikacja niniejsza zawiera opis nowego wariantu oraz model matematyczny.
The paper presents a short introduction to VRP and a definition of MDMGVRP, a new variant of VRP. A mathematical model of MDMGVRP is presented and discused. The paper serves as introduction to the paper "MDMGVRP - a new variant of vehicle routing problem. Part 2 - the CLP solution".
In the paper a mathematical model of MDMGVRP is presented. The two CLP programs solving above are described and discussed. The new variant of VRP consider certain number of commodities (goods) transported. In classic VRP there is only one commodity. The second main difference to classic problem is limited stock in depots. This two aspects cause the problem more complicated and prevent from direct applying of common known algorithms for solving the MDMGVRP. Two CLP solver tools were used to formulate CLP programs. The first was Cosytec CHIP the other was GNU-Prolog. Finally a demonstration problem is presented and solution is discussed.
W artykule przedstawiono nowy wariant problemu marszrutyzacji pojazdów - MDMGVRP, czyli problem marszrutyzacji pojazdów z wieloma magazynami i wieloma asortymentami. Zagadnienie zostało opisane modelem matematycznym a następnie rozwiązane metodą CLP. Opisano dwa programy wykonane przy użyciu narzędzi CLP: Cosytec CHIP i GNU-Prolog. Na koniec przedstawiono przykładowe dane oraz rozwiązanie uzyskane przy pomocy opisanych programów.
The paper discusses a new trend in the modelling software for combinatorial and mixed combinatorial-continuous decision problems. The trend, aiming at solving those problems by the simple activity of properly describing them, is best exemplified by a constantly inereasing spectrum of Constraint Logic Programming (CLP) languages. The first such language was Prolog. After a short historical survey concentrating mainly on Prolog, main characteristics of a modern, commercially successful CLP language - CHIP - are presented, discussed and illustrated. The CLP approach to problem solving is compared with traditional Operation Research approaches.
